The file i am opening here is a pdf file and its working fine. The following vba code would open a document called doc1. You can open a specific file by typing the filename after the evince command. The page label should be in the same format as the page number displayed in the document viewer header bar. And more precisely, how could i open a pdf file to a particular page i. Download file from url and saveas overwrite if exists.
Unfortunatly, if the user doesnt close the pdf file, the whole thing grinds to a halt. Open file explorer to this pc rather than quick access. At home a click on this same link opens up an instance of acrobat reader. Vba button to select file or folder path using windows. I have found many examples of how to test if an excel workbook is open from excel vba, but cant get it to work in autocad vba. Allowmultiselect false set the title of the dialog box. What if the user doesnt have an associated viewer for the pdf, in this case what would be the default pdf reader the shellexecute will pick to open the pdf. Im doing some vba automation to download hundreds of pdfs from the web using internet explorer, but there is an intermediate step where a. So i first need to select the open option so that i can move on to the next step of the automation. I am trying to find the command and correct coding to open a pdf file with a relative file path to the active excel file. I want to download a file and save the file in a given path and if the file already exist, it has to overwrite it.
The actions list is taken from the context menu items added to. It would seem that the oo developers would do well to implement a similar function to vba application. It seems that, since they are basically an adobe addin, they cannot be manipulated like a normal file. Open a file browser from your current command prompt. If you want to start a program or open a executable file then you can use shell function in vba. I have to log into the site through the code and then click on the link and have it open in a web browser. In the open with dialog box, click the program whith which you want the file to open, or click browse to locate the program that you want. As for how to make it, you can read on to find the answer. Hello everyone, i am trying to create a macro in word that will open a pdf doc when users click a button. Hi, i am very, very new to vba so apologies if this is general knowledge. That should let you know what application is used to open the. This macro shows how to open the file with the default program associated with. Because of the security on the site, i have to log into the site through the code and then click on the link and have it open in a web browser. But that file may be opened with a different application.
Nk2 of microsoft outlook description openedfilesview displays the list of all opened files on your system. Open the created language file in notepad or in any other text editor. View profile view forum posts powerposter join date dec 2004. Use shell program file path file path you want to open.
Legacy reflection macro in this file select to run legacy macros in the active document. Opening and closing pdfs using vba excelaccess 2007. To close another app, you need to know its classname. At far right of the ribbon menu, click options and select change folder and search options. The arcgis explorer map file type, file format description, and mac and windows programs listed on this page have been individually researched and verified by the fileinfo team. Every time which opening the files using vba, macro goes into debug mode saying the file you are trying to open is in a different format that the one you are using. For example, maybe you have a help file for excel in text format or it may be a pdf. Then pass the classname as an argument to this function.
Open file explorer to quick access or this pc in windows 10. At times you may want to open a file from excel, word etc. Sub openpdf dim pdf as acropddoc dim strpdf as string set pdf createobject acroexch. I need to save a pdf document that opens in a web browser.
Jul 14, 2001 for example, if you wanted to run notepad, and get it to open c. Vba s shell command wants an exe, so ive been launching the explorer. In this article we will explain shell command for below 3 examples pathname. Vba to search for possible files in windows explorer. Use bash to open the windows file explorer at some. Save pdf open in internet explorer using vb solutions.
The other brainteaser is that it only opens the sheet and does ask for permission to load the macro which does happen in oo. I am writing a macro that takes a dump of data in a text file, converts it to columns in excel and copies it to an access database. Mar 25, 2012 windows file association is set to oo for ods. In the folder options window open the general tab it should open by default and at the top youll see an open file explorer to option which will currently be set to quick access. The product name, description, and company name are taken from the version information of the. Select the always use the selected program to open this kind of file check box. Nk2edit edit, merge and fix the autocomplete files. Open writer file with a macro view topic apache openoffice community forum.
I need to have it as though i were clicking on the save button and entering a file location, but without any user interaction. How to open a document localnetwork file or web page from. The challenging part was to use the pdf objects from vba, so i searched for adobe sdk to find the vocabulary that uses adobe in their programs acrobat reader. The apache openoffice user forum is an user to user help and discussion forum for exchanging information and tips with other users of apache openoffice, the open source office suite. I was able to open pdf files from all subfolders of a folder and copy content to the macro enabled. Nobody can modify until i close it in file server management. Test if an excel file is open i am trying to write a function that checks if an excel workbook is open read only or not, and if its open assign a variable to it. While we do not yet have a description of the ofn file format and what it is normally used for, we do know which programs are known to open these files. I have corresponding pdf files for records in a database.
Suppose, we have an array of urls and we need to open them one by one. Select to run legacy macros in the active document. Our goal is to help you understand what a file with a. In this webpage i am uploading the file into the first upload a file browser. I am trying to upload a file to a web page, the following are the steps i followed. Shell function in vba open pdf file using vba youtube. Code start this code was originally written by dev ashish. Apache and the apache feather logos are trademarks of the apache software foundation. This function takes workbook complete path as input and returns a boolean flag. Below is the vba code for checking whether file is open or not. She opens a file or folder and closes it, yet it remains in open files with open mode no access. Then, select one of the windows and hold down the following keys until the window snaps to the left.
This list is created by collecting extension information reported by users through the send report option of filetypesman utility. Ive written some code which opens a pdf file using. I was hoping to have the windows explorer window open to the appropriate subfolder defined in the code, and then display the search window to the next subfolder with. Open a file pdf in tab instead of standalone pdf at work my settings are such that when i click on a pdf link, the file opens inside a tab on internet explorer 7 at work. Opening a file shell and shellexecute function vb 6. In general settings, click the down arrow on the bar beside open file explorer to, choose this pc or quick access and tap ok. Any ideas what could be wrong with either approach. I need to have the option to browse for the next file i want to open. How to open an excel workbook by launching openfile dialog box. The files that i am trying to open are cognos dumps all of them are in same formatt but the.
The problem i ran into right off is adobe reader versions, directory. How to open a document localnetwork file or web page. It is not to be altered or distributed, except as part of an application. We know shellexecute will open the file with whatever viewer the pdf file is associated with. I have it working somewhat below, but my problem is not all my users use acrobat reader 9 how do i put a call in to the system so it opens the pdf no matter what version of acrobat reader is running. I was trying to open an important file for a long uldnt succeed, literally faded up. A file extension is the characters after the last dot in a file name. That invokes the files default action which is to open the file using winzip and display its contents. The code below works fine as a link directly to the file. Thats wrong, a pdf is a file and can be read like other files. The fifth parameter specifies the startup directory ie the directory that that will be shown when you click open. Vba button to select file or folder path using windows filedialog. Aug 01, 20 i am trying to add a step in my macro that opens the file explorerer so i can browse for the next file to open.
How to open a document localnetwork file or web page from ms access when developing access database applications, you may want to open a document a file on your local or network drive, or a web page by the user or automatically opening the document in a background process coded in vba. Record, run, and edit vba macros reflection desktop help. Is there a way to open a windows explorer window from a vba form, navigate to a specific file and select it so that the file name is placed in a text box. I have a windows 2012 file server, and have been having file in use issues with a specific user. Find answers to save pdf open in internet explorer using vb from the expert community at experts exchange. Every day thousands of users submit information to us about which programs they use to open specific types of files.
Vba internet explorer automation how to select open. For example, if you wanted to run notepad, and get it to open c. For each opened file, additional information is displayed. Processactivityview show file activity summary in the selected process. Steps to choose opening file explorer to quick access or this pc in windows 10. Openedfilesview view openedlocked files in your system. I have a msaccess database that is used by multiple users using different computer settings some people use windows xp, others windows 7 with adobe reader version 11. It helps windows select the right program to open the file. Browsing to open a file in vba hi, i am very, very new to vba so apologies if this is general knowledge. To start the document viewer from the command line, type evince. In the following table, you can find a list of programs that can open files with. By looping over all the urls on the same tab at internet explorer, we need to check the internet explorer is in loaded or loading state. There is currently no text in this page, you can search for this page title in other pages or edit this page. See the list of programs recommended by our users below.
We strive for 100% accuracy and only publish information about file formats that we have tested and validated. If you dont, then pick up the code from the article find classname of a running app. I am trying to add a step in my macro that opens the file explorerer so i can browse for the next file to open. Hi, i am trying to open multiple files in a folder using vba, there are 10 20 files every month. I have been trying all kinds of permutations to get a command button to use shell and open the corresponding pdf for the current record. In this case, you will also need to swap the commented lines of code that use addressof vba 6 and addrof vba 5.
I need to find how to open a pdf file with vba in ms access thanks reply with quote. Just type the follow command into your command prompt. However, i just need this code snippet to find the pdf file that is sitting in the same file as the opened excel file and open accordingly. Rightclick a file with the extension whose association you want to change, and then click open with. That invokes the file s default action which is to open the file using winzip and display its contents.
For example, after the evince command you can give the location of a file on the web. Find answers to close pdf file from vba from the expert community at experts exchange. I can get it to work without using the variable but not with the variable. Is there a way to a open from a command button in a form a pdf file using adobe reader with a vb function that bypass a segment of the path of the executing. Translate all menus, dialogboxes, and string entries to the desired language. Close pdf file from vba solutions experts exchange. Open document silently example vba this example shows how to open a document silently. If you click on a button on the menu it will open a file from the cd. This macro shows how to open the file with the default program associated with the file. Macro to open a pdf from within word one way would be to get the file association data for the. The files that i am trying to open are cognos dumps all of them are in same formatt but the code stops anywhere in between.
1021 198 696 68 633 1272 497 68 1361 335 689 470 151 1426 388 629 1073 1634 708 1525 687 501 204 1298 722 298 86 897 281 709 1283 1069 1436 179 1037 522 1014 890 977